<blockquote data-quote="JonFrum" data-source="post: 753354" data-attributes="member: 18044"><p>The Post Office (or Postal Service, as they are now called) can not run a deficit. By Law they are required to at least break even over time. They are allowed to run a short term deficit so long as they take steps to correct it promptly by raising prices or cutting service. The USPS hasn't been subsidized by taxpayer money since 1983.</p></blockquote><p></p>
